Output 17f61ada515428959a81d44a2303d732ce9e2e6807d16298a139172660e4b9f2:0

value
321636
script pubkey
OP_0 OP_PUSHBYTES_32 745b85a86dab57d2ef99709d7b23e42becfd91fd4fcdc6243ef0a430a79d8e96
address
bc1qw3dct2rd4dta9muewzwhkgly90k0my0aflxuvfp77zjrpfua36tq9t95a2
transaction
17f61ada515428959a81d44a2303d732ce9e2e6807d16298a139172660e4b9f2
spent
true